One of the core pillars of clothing storage is the Closet, a built‑in or freestanding space that holds hanging rods, shelves, and drawers. A well‑designed closet can hold everything from coats to shoes while keeping the floor clear. Another key player is the Wardrobe, a movable cabinet that often combines hanging space with drawers or shelves. Wardrobes are perfect for renters or rooms without built‑in closets because they add style and storage without permanent alterations. Boost Your Space with Smart Furniture and Simple Hacks

Beyond the basics, think about repurposing furniture like a sideboard or a tall bookcase. A sideboard placed in the bedroom can double as a dresser, offering extra drawer space for folded sweaters while keeping the floor tidy. Using uniform hangers and color‑coded bins turns a chaotic closet into a visual map, so you know exactly where each item lives. Installing a pull‑out shoe rack under a hanging rod adds hidden storage that’s easy to reach. These tweaks don’t require a remodel—just a bit of planning and the right accessories.
